Key Things to Know About E-Waste
E-waste, also referred to as electronic waste, describes abandoned electrical and electronic devices, and grasping its impact is essential in the modern digital era. The swift development of technology has caused a considerable surge in e-waste accumulation, with millions of tons produced annually. Such waste frequently harbors dangerous substances including lead, mercury, and cadmium, creating substantial environmental and public health dangers if not disposed of correctly.
Additionally, significant elements like rare earth metals, gold, and copper are found within these devices, which can be extracted through recycling methods. Nevertheless, a significant quantity of electronic waste ends up in landfills, worsening resource depletion and pollution. Educating people about appropriate waste disposal techniques and the value of recycling can mitigate these issues, promoting a more sustainable approach to technology usage. Understanding electronic waste is vital to fostering conscientious behaviors and encouraging impactful recycling efforts within communities.
Getting Started with E-Waste Recycling
Choosing to take action on recycling electronic waste can greatly impact environmental health and individual responsibility. As a first step, one should take stock of their unused or damaged electronic devices, sorting items including smartphones, laptops, and printers. This step helps in understanding the volume of e-waste that needs addressing. Furthermore, exploring nearby recycling options is important. A variety of communities host specific drop-off sites or organized collection events for e-waste.
Users ought to become aware of which items are recyclable and which are not, as regulations change based on the region. Upon finding the right recycling options, wrapping the items properly for transit guarantees safety and minimizes damage. Lastly, one should track the disposal process, verifying that certified recyclers manage the e-waste. By implementing these foundational actions, individuals contribute to a more sustainable future while responsibly managing their electronic waste.
The Ecological Effects of E-Waste Recycling
Frequently overlooked, the ecological consequences of electronic waste recycling is substantial and extensive. Proper e-waste recycling serves to prevent hazardous materials, such as lead, cadmium, and mercury, from corrupting soil and water systems. These harmful compounds can result in serious health hazards for humans and animals alike. By choosing to recycle, valuable resources like copper, silver, and gold are recovered, minimizing the reliance on mining and diminishing the overall carbon impact related to the mining of raw materials.
Additionally, responsible e-waste recycling decreases landfill usage, where breaking down electronics discharge dangerous chemicals. It nurtures a circular economy by encouraging eco-friendly practices, encouraging manufacturers to design products with recyclability in mind. In addition, recycling can reduce greenhouse gas emissions by decreasing energy consumption compared to producing new materials. Overall, the environmental benefits of e-waste recycling underscore its critical role in promoting a healthier planet and ensuring responsible management of electronic resources.

Where to Recycle Your Old Electronics
Unsure about where to recycle your obsolete electronic devices responsibly? Many solutions are available for disposing of aging electronics, providing both environmental benefits and the reclamation of useful resources. Local recycling centers often accept a variety of electronics, like desktop computers, smartphones, and TV sets. Several cities and towns also arrange scheduled e-waste drop-off events, providing a convenient way for residents to recycle items safely.
Retailers such as Best Buy and Staples provide take-back initiatives, permitting shoppers to hand in their outdated electronics when acquiring new products. A number of manufacturers have established mail-in recycling initiatives, making it possible for users to mail their obsolete gadgets directly to specified collection facilities. Non-profit organizations may also accept donations of functioning electronics, increasing the longevity of these products while advancing local community efforts.

Common Questions and Answers
Can I Recycle Batteries With My E-Waste?
Batteries are not suitable for recycling with e-waste. They require separate handling due to hazardous materials. Suitable disposal choices encompass designated recycling facilities or scheduled collection events tailored for batteries, promoting safe and environmentally responsible handling.

Are There Fees for Recycling Electronics?
Several electronic waste recycling centers may charge fees for processing certain items, with particular attention to particular types like televisions and computer monitors. Even so, some facilities offer recycling at no cost, generally backed by manufacturer-sponsored programs or community initiatives encouraging responsible disposal.
